The thirteenth day of Krishna Paksha in Kartik, marking the beginning of the five-day Diwali festival. Dhanvantari, the physician-avatar of Vishnu, emerged from the cosmic ocean churning (Samudra Manthan) carrying the pot of Amrit on this day. Lamps are lit facing south to guide Yama, the god of death, away from the household. Purchasing gold or silver is considered auspicious because it symbolically invites Lakshmi’s presence.
